Serbian Finance Minister prepares law on venture capital
Serbian Finance and Economy Ministry has started preparing a law on venture capital in order to make it possible for the economy to use more flexible sources of finance, Assistant Minister of Finance and Economy Nina Samardzic said Tuesday.
She told a press conference that venture funds posed a great opportunity for small and medium-sized enterprises having an innovative idea and an exceptional potential to find more flexible sources of finance than those conventional ones.
Such venture funds operate across the European Union and countries in the region, but laws in Serbia still fail to recognize them, Samardzic said and added that the Finance Ministry expected a venture capital law to be completed by the autumn.
